We produce examples in the cohomology of algebraic groups which answer two
questions of Parshall and Scott. Specifically, if $G=SL_2$, then we show: (a)
$\dim \Ext_G^2(L,L)$ can be arbitrarily large for a simple module $L$; and (b)
the sequence $\max_{L-\text{irred}}\dim H^k(G,L)$ grows exponentially fast with
$k$.
